<p>A gentle, everyday story about a boy who refuses to listen to his mother-until he comes home to silence, understands how much she cares for him, and chooses love and apology. With familiar moments and a warm emotional shift, Son's Love shows how small experiences can change hearts and strengthen family bonds.</p><p></p><p>This book is ideal for teaching empathy, respect for caregivers, and gentle behavior change at home and in classrooms.</p><p></p><p>Socio-Emotional Development</p><p></p><p>- Shows empathy and closeness as the boy realizes his mother's effort and says sorry.</p><p>- Encourages self-control and responsibility, moving from defiance to cooperation.</p><p>- Highlights healthy family relationships and how loving responses help behavior improve.</p><p></p><p>Cognitive Development</p><p></p><p>- Builds cause-and-effect thinking (ignoring &amp;#8594; loneliness &amp;#8594; understanding &amp;#8594; making up).</p><p>- Supports perspective-taking as children sense both the mother's feelings and the boy's change of heart.</p><p></p><p>Early Literacy Development</p><p></p><p>- Short, repeated lines and dialogue help prediction, fluency, and expressive reading ("Mum... where are you?").</p><p>- Clear picture-text links make the story easy for emergent readers and enjoyable for read-alouds.</p>
